Advertisement
koksibg

Vacation

Nov 20th, 2016
126
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 2.79 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.Text;
  5. using System.Threading.Tasks;
  6.  
  7. namespace Vacation
  8. {
  9.     class Vacation
  10.     {
  11.         static void Main(string[] args)
  12.         {
  13.             int elderly = int.Parse(Console.ReadLine());
  14.             int school = int.Parse(Console.ReadLine());
  15.             int nights = int.Parse(Console.ReadLine());
  16.             string transport = Console.ReadLine().ToLower();
  17.             double sumPriceForPeople = 0;
  18.             double priceForElderly = 0.0;
  19.             double priceForScholl = 0.0;
  20.             double result = 0;
  21.             double priceForHotel = nights * 82.99;
  22.             if (transport == "train")
  23.             {
  24.                 if (elderly + school < 50)
  25.                 {
  26.                     priceForElderly = elderly * 24.99;
  27.                     priceForScholl = school * 14.99;
  28.                     sumPriceForPeople = (priceForElderly + priceForScholl) * 2;
  29.                     double comision = (sumPriceForPeople + priceForHotel) * 0.10;
  30.                     result = sumPriceForPeople + priceForHotel + comision;
  31.                 }
  32.                 else
  33.                 {
  34.                     priceForElderly = elderly * 24.99;
  35.                     priceForScholl = school * 14.99;
  36.                     sumPriceForPeople = (priceForElderly + priceForScholl);
  37.                     double comision = (sumPriceForPeople + priceForHotel) * 0.10;
  38.                     result = sumPriceForPeople + priceForHotel + comision;
  39.                 }
  40.             }
  41.             else if (transport == "bus")
  42.             {
  43.                 priceForElderly = elderly * 32.50;
  44.                 priceForScholl = school * 28.50;
  45.                 sumPriceForPeople = (priceForElderly + priceForScholl) * 2;
  46.                 double comision = (sumPriceForPeople + priceForHotel) * 0.10;
  47.                 result = sumPriceForPeople + priceForHotel + comision;
  48.             }
  49.             else if (transport == "boat")
  50.             {
  51.                 priceForElderly = elderly * 42.99;
  52.                 priceForScholl = school * 39.99;
  53.                 sumPriceForPeople = (priceForElderly + priceForScholl) * 2;
  54.                 double comision = (sumPriceForPeople + priceForHotel) * 0.10;
  55.                 result = sumPriceForPeople + priceForHotel + comision;
  56.             }
  57.             else if (transport == "airplane")
  58.             {
  59.                 priceForElderly = elderly * 70;
  60.                 priceForScholl = school * 50;
  61.                 sumPriceForPeople = (priceForElderly + priceForScholl) * 2;
  62.                 double comision = (sumPriceForPeople + priceForHotel) * 0.10;
  63.                 result = sumPriceForPeople + priceForHotel + comision;
  64.             }
  65.             Console.WriteLine($"{result:f2}");
  66.         }
  67.     }
  68.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ement